Al menos seis muertos reportados en un incendio en un bloque de apartamentos de Amberes; continúa la búsqueda
Un grave incendio arrasó un edificio de apartamentos en August Vermeylenlaan, en la margen izquierda de Amberes, la mañana del 1 de julio de 2026. Se reportó la muerte de al menos seis personas, una cifra sobre la que las autoridades advirtieron que podría cambiar mientras los bomberos registraban un bloque donde vivían alrededor de 200 residentes. Los servicios de emergencia activaron un plan de intervención médica y ampliaron la respuesta a escala provincial.

At least six people were reported dead in a major fire in an apartment building on the August Vermeylenlaan, in the Linkeroever (Left Bank) district of Antwerp, on the morning of Wednesday 1 July 2026. The toll was confirmed to VTM Nieuws, according to Het Laatste Nieuws; authorities cautioned that the number could change as searches continued. International agencies including Reuters initially reported that “several” people had been killed and several injured.
The alarm was raised at around 9:53 a.m. (0753 GMT). Firefighters were still working to bring the blaze under control at the time of the first reports and were searching the building for further casualties. Early accounts of where the fire began differed — one placed its origin on the ground floor, while agency reporting pointed to the eighth floor of the ten-storey block — and the cause was not yet known.
The building is home to roughly 200 residents and was evacuated. Emergency services activated a medical intervention plan and requested a provincial scale-up, bringing in fire crews from neighbouring zones. Affected residents were taken to the Hof Ter Schelde care centre, and the public was asked to avoid the area and to keep doors and windows closed, switching off ventilation where smoke was entering.
“Smoke was spreading quickly and easily between floors and rooms, making it more difficult to search for people and evacuate them,” said Marie De Clercq, a spokesperson for the Antwerp Fire Zone, in remarks reported by international agencies.
